Manufacturer
The American Tug
It all started on the Bering Sea, one of the most intense patches of ocean on Earth, where strong winds, freezing temperatures, and icy water are the norm. It was here that a 34 foot fishing boat designed by legendary naval architect Lynn Senour earned a hard-won reputation for its superior seakeeping performance, spawning a pedigree that would pass to a new generation of trawlers.
In late 1999, a team of three industry veterans partnered with Senour to form Tomco Marine Group. Their mission: To design top-of-the-line pleasure craft based on the rugged, reliable hulls used in the Alaska salmon fishery. Leveraging their combined experience they created the American Tug (AT 34/36): a perfect couple's cruiser based on Senour's original 34 foot fishing boat design. The American Tug provides an unprecedented combination of comfort, craftsmanship and seaworthiness.
